Life360, Inc. Earnings Call Summary

Earnings Call Date:Aug 10, 2026
(Q2-2026)
|
% Change Since: |
Next Earnings Date:Nov 16, 2026
Earnings Call Sentiment Positive
The call presented strong user and revenue momentum with record MAU (>102M), 38% revenue growth, robust subscription performance and rapidly growing advertising revenue and AI initiatives. These positives are tempered by higher operating expenses, short-term hardware weakness and advertising gross-margin compression as the ads business scales and as Pet GPS is prioritized for long-term subscription growth rather than immediate device monetization. Management reiterated full-year revenue and EBITDA guidance while raising subscription guidance, signaling confidence but cautious near-term assumptions due to seasonality and timing effects.
Positive Updates
MAU Milestone and User Growth
Crossed 100 million monthly active users (MAU), adding 4.6 million active members in Q2 to reach over 102 million MAU; international MAU grew 20% year-over-year and U.S. MAU grew 14% year-over-year.
Negative Updates
Hardware Revenue and Margin Pressure
Hardware revenue declined 20% to $9.8 million due to strategic exit from brick-and-mortar retail and Pet GPS inventory constraints from a production line move. Excluding a one-time $3.6 million tariff refund, hardware gross margin would have been closer to 7% (vs reported 43%). Company expects device-level gross loss initially.

Company Guidance
Management reiterated full‑year revenue guidance of $650M–$685M while raising subscription revenue guidance to $475M–$480M (from $470M–$475M) and lowering hardware guidance to $35M–$45M (from $40M–$50M); advertising and other revenue guidance remain $98M–$150M and $42M–$45M, respectively. Full‑year adjusted EBITDA was unchanged at $130M–$140M, with Q3 adjusted EBITDA margin expected to be ~18% (excluding the tariff benefit) and Q4 adjusted EBITDA margin forecast to exceed 22% (Q4 2025 = 22%); advertising gross margin is expected to normalize to ~65%–70% by Q4 (Q2 ad GM was 57%) while subscription gross margin was 87% in Q2. Other notable figures discussed: annualized monthly revenue hit $537.2M (+29% YoY), Q2 adjusted EBITDA was $31.1M (20% margin), GAAP net income $5.1M, quarter‑end cash was $467.7M, the Silver Pet GPS bundle is $99 annually and not expected to be material in 2026, and the Board authorized a $225M buyback with $212M remaining.

Life360, Inc.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Strong multi-year revenue growth and a clear shift to profitability with high gross margins, supported by solid and improving operating/free cash flow. Offsetting factors are recent operating/EBITDA margin compression and a meaningful increase in leverage (debt-to-equity now ~0.55–0.57), which raises sensitivity if costs stay elevated or growth slows.
